Pickers and Packers for Order Fulfilment

Pickers and packers form the core of fulfilment centre operations. Order pickers navigate warehouse aisles using pick lists or handheld scanners, locating products and building customer orders accurately. Packers prepare picked items for shipment, selecting appropriate packaging, protecting products adequately, applying shipping labels, and completing quality checks. These roles require attention to detail, physical stamina for walking and lifting, and ability to maintain pick rates meeting productivity standards.

Our temporary pickers and packers arrive with basic warehouse awareness and adapt quickly to your specific systems whether using RF scanners, voice picking technology, or traditional paper pick lists. We supply workers for all picking methodologies: discrete picking, batch picking, zone picking, and wave picking systems. Browse picker-packer opportunities across London.

Dispatch Operatives and Shipping Staff

Dispatch operations ensure picked orders reach carriers on schedule. Dispatch operatives prepare shipments for collection including consolidating orders, printing shipping documentation, applying carrier labels, loading delivery vehicles safely, manifesting shipments electronically, and liaising with drivers. These roles require good organisational skills, computer literacy for shipping systems, and ability to work under deadline pressure as carrier collection times approach.

Goods-In and Receiving Staff

Goods-in teams maintain inventory accuracy by properly receiving supplier deliveries. Responsibilities include checking delivery contents against purchase orders or advance shipping notices, identifying discrepancies or damage, unloading vehicles safely, recording receipts in warehouse management systems, and putting stock away in designated locations. Accurate goods-in processing prevents inventory errors that cascade through fulfilment operations, making reliable goods-in workers valuable for warehouse efficiency.

Right-to-Work Verification

Immigration compliance carries severe penalties for employers using illegal workers. We conduct thorough right-to-work checks for all warehouse operatives: verifying British passports or settled status, checking visa types and expiry dates for non-UK nationals, maintaining Home Office-compliant documentation copies, and providing clients with verification records for their compliance files. This diligence protects you from immigration enforcement action and ensures all temporary workers can legally work in UK warehouses.

Basic Site Training and Safety Awareness

All warehouse workers receive basic safety training covering manual handling techniques to prevent back injuries, fire safety and evacuation procedures, emergency first aid awareness, forklift exclusion zones and pedestrian safety, slip and trip hazard awareness, and PPE requirements for warehouse environments. This baseline training ensures workers understand fundamental warehouse hazards before arriving at your facility. Site-specific inductions supplement our generic safety training with your particular hazards, layouts, and emergency procedures.

Manual Handling Certification

Warehouse work involves significant manual handling—lifting boxes, moving pallets, and repetitive bending and stretching. Poor manual handling technique causes the majority of warehouse injuries. Our workers receive manual handling awareness training teaching proper lifting posture, team lifting protocols for heavy items, use of mechanical aids, and recognising personal physical limits. This training reduces injury risk and promotes safer warehouse working practices across all our temporary placements. View our warehouse recruitment standards.
